Who Can Attend 91Ô­´´SD?

  • The 91Ô­´´ State Education Department requires that an applicant have a hearing loss of at least 80dB in the better ear. However, students have been accepted to our school if they are considered to be "functionally deaf."
  • The student must reside in 91Ô­´´ State.

How Do I Apply?

  1. The students’ parent/guardian or the CSE/CPSE of the students’ district of residence requests an intake evaluation for possible placement by completing an application.
  2. The PHC-10 application is submitted to the State Education Department (SED) with the request documentation listed on the application.Ìý

Eligibility Determination

SED determines if the student meets the eligibility criteria to proceed with an intake evaluation.

  • If it is determined that the student does meet initial criteria, SED sends a letter to the parent/guardian, with a copy to 91Ô­´´SD and to the district of residence stating that a referral for an intake evaluation for placement is approved.
  • If it is determined that the student does not meet the eligibility criteria, SED sends a letter to the parent/guardian, with a copy to 91Ô­´´SD and to the district of residence stating the reason(s) that the application cannot be processed.Ìý

Student Evaluation

  1. An SED Regional Associate sends a letter to the parent/guardian approving an intake evaluation at 91Ô­´´SD. A copy is also sent to 91Ô­´´SD and to the students’ district of residence.
  2. The 91Ô­´´SD Department Head: Pupil Personnel Services calls the parent to schedule an intake evaluation. This contact will occur within one week of receipt of the letter of approval from the Regional Associate.
  3. A request for consent for 91Ô­´´SD to conduct evaluations and additional paperwork is sent to the parent/guardian to be completed prior to the intake evaluations.
  4. 91Ô­´´SD requests education records from the school district of residence.
  5. Parent(s)/guardian(s) and student applicant participate in an intake evaluation at 91Ô­´´SD. This includes a variety of evaluations, interviews, and a campus tour of the education program and residential program, if applicable.
  6. A Multi-Disciplinary Team (MDT) meeting is scheduled and held to discuss the results of the intake evaluation and to determine the most appropriate, least restrictive environment for the child’s education.

Approval Process

  1. A copy of all evaluation reports and recommendations from the MDT are forwarded to the 91Ô­´´SD superintendent for consideration. If the superintendent agrees with the MDT recommendation, a letter, along with the evaluations and recommendations, is sent to the SED Regional Associate. A copy of all evaluation reports and recommendations are also sent to the parent/guardian and district of residence.
  2. The Regional Associate reviews the evaluations and the recommendations and approves/disapproves the appointment to 91Ô­´´SD. If the Regional Associate agrees that 91Ô­´´SD can provide an appropriate program and is the least restrictive environment for the child, a letter approving the appointment of the child to 91Ô­´´SD is sent to the parent/guardian and the school district with an estimated start date.
